Output caa90dd62b21fd2471ee286e7d9aeca946faabf88c68f20d33289861ceb3bc27:23

value
1176000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 607342373d58776aeeda545f118c63e88fd0fdc6 OP_EQUALVERIFY OP_CHECKSIG
address
DDw5Uz8vhhkrmUeNFGEwtJXJA8QE7a5KQH
transaction
caa90dd62b21fd2471ee286e7d9aeca946faabf88c68f20d33289861ceb3bc27